It's funny because lately I have been researching what to do if I ever happened to be in your unfortunate situation. The U2311H is an amazing monitor (mine is fortunately still working), all the other IPS monitors that I have seen since I bought it in 2011 were worse in some way: whitish IPS glow, backlight bleeding, lower contrast, worse colors, etc. Playing the panel lottery with current IPS panels is not worth it.

If I were you, I would go with this monitor: Samsung C24FG70FQU.

It is a VA panel (so none of those IPS glow issues and maybe less chance of backlight problems too), height-adjustable, 144 Hz, FreeSync, 1080p, Quantum Dot technology with more accurate and vibrant colors. Your mileage may vary due to the fact that it is curved, however.
